Runbook fragment — account recovery (for the weekly eng sync)

Following the Cachewell stale-cache postmortem, locked accounts must be recovered through the Northbay console only, since the old flow served stale session tokens. Purge the user's cache entry first, then initiate recovery. The console prompts for the team recovery passphrase, listed below.

strongbox words: ulaael-quenix

## Deployment: Currency Conversion Service (Fernside Ledger)

Support team — when deploying a new build, be aware that rounding behavior is controlled entirely by server-side configuration, not client settings. Historical tickets about one-cent discrepancies almost always trace back to a mismatch between the rounding mode and the per-currency precision table, so verify both after every rollout. Conversions are computed in fixed-point arithmetic and rounded once, at display time. The values the service currently deploys with are listed below.

config for bahop-baduf:
[kasion]
team = lamath
access_code = ac_d807e5
host = kasion.paliqcloud.corp
port = 4000
owner = julix.tamvan
peer = frair.qorvelsoft.local

- [ ] Ticket-pricing experiment (Project Farefiddle): confirm the 10% cohort sees the new bundle prices and the rest see legacy. If a customer writes in confused, check which cohort they're in before refunding anything. When escalating, include the experiment build tag so engineering can match logs — it's the value just below.

trace token, kajeg-tadup: htk31_ea4436123ab4c9e337062126feef2c5

// Heads up, reviewer: this constant caps how many stale secrets the
// Vaultbarrow rotation utility will sweep per run. We keep it low on
// purpose — the downstream Cindergate cache invalidation is chatty, and
// sweeping everything at once once took out staging for an afternoon
// (ask Marisol Trent, she has the scars). If you bump this, also bump
// the backoff window two lines down, or rotation storms return. The
// value was last validated against the rotation soak test, whose build
// reference follows.

session token of yaguf-kafog = htk21_a1ec3c47c7be1708a98a7